Power considerations
DC-Powered VNX™ Series Enclosures Installation and Operation Guide 3
Table 2 Disk processor enclosure DC ratings VNX5200, VNX5400, VNX5600)
Requirement
Description (note all ratings assume maximally configured systems with
25x2.5” disk drives)
VNX5200 VNX5400 VNX5600
DC line voltage -39 to -72 V DC (nominal -48 V or -60 V power systems)
DC line current
(operating maximum)
22.79 A max at -39 V DC
18.52 A max at -48 V DC
12.35 A max at -72 V DC
22.79 A max at -39 V DC
18.52 A max at -48 V DC
12.35 A max at -72 V DC
24.21 A max at -39 V DC
19.7 A max at -48 V DC
13.1 A max at -72 V DC
Power consumption
(operating maximum)
889 W max 889 W max 944 W max
Heat dissipation
(operating maximum)
3.19 x 10
6
J/hr
(3,033 Btu/hr) max
3.19 x 10
6
J/hr
(3,033 Btu/hr) max
3.39x 10
6
J/hr
(3,221 Btu/hr) max
In-rush current 33.5 A peak, per requirements in EN300 132-2 Sect. 4.7 limit curve
DC protection 40 A fuse in each power supply
DC inlet type Positronics PLBH3W3M4B0A1/AA
Mating DC connector Positronics PLBH3W3F0000/AA
Use with Positronics FC610N2S/AA (10AWG Contacts)
Ride-through time 1 ms min at -50 V input
Current sharing ±5% of full load, between power supplies
